Flue Repair work

The chimney flue is the internal shaft that vents smoke and also gases which are produced by burning a fire in the fire place. Damage to the flue, fractures in between the bricks, and deteriorating mortar take place after years of use. In cases of light to modest damages, it's possible to repair the loose mortar and fractures. Chimney Liner

Adding a chimney liner or relining your chimney can help protect your flue from damages and prevent fires. The three major types of liners are metal, clay, and cast-in-place liners.

Metal Liners

Metal liners are a recently favored sort of chimney liner for upgrades and repair services. They are normally produced from stainless-steel, although they can occasionally be made from light weight aluminum as well. Metal liners are are very versatile, available in stiff or flexible versions, and most any type of home can accommodate them.

Clay Liners

Clay tile liners are one of the most common type of chimney liner. The majority of older houses have clay liners. They are rather low-cost, yet call for routine upkeep to see to it that flue tiles don't crack, split, or break.

Cast-in-place Liners

Cast in place liners are a light material similar to cement that is installed inside the chimney for a seamless flue. These kinds of liners often tend to be hard to. install and also pricey. Over time, they can start to develop fractures and require relining.

Chimney Crown

The chimney crown is extremely important. It works as a protective concrete umbrella or roof for your entire chimney. This secures your flue as well as chimney from rain and various other elements.

When the chimney crown establishes cracks or becomes damaged at all, it enables rain water seep through the chimney and expand and contract. This can trigger serious damage to the whole chimney if not repaired. When uncovered early, standard repairs can be made to stop issues from taking place.

Chimney Crown Sealing

If breaking in the chimney crown is small, the splits can be loaded with patch and a water-proof sealer can be applied on top. This will safely prevent water from getting in.

Chimney Crown Repair Service and Rebuilding

In situations where there is a lot more substantial damage to the crown, it might be needed to reconstruct it. If the chimney is still in good condition, then it's possible to rebuild just the crown. Chimney Cap

A chimney cap protects your home in many ways. It keeps rainfall, snow, and, dirt and animals out of your fireplace and protects against hot sparks as well as embers from flying out and into your roofing. You should never run your fireplace or wood burning stove without a chimney cap.

Chimney Damper Repair

Lots of people confuse the chimney damper with the flue. The flue is the inside of the chimney that smoke journeys through. The damper is the part of the chimney that shuts off air circulation to the outside. When a damper becomes old, it needs repair. Usually repairing or changing the existing old metal damper can be expensive.

It's better to mount a top sealing damper. They are cheaper, as well as every effective. A top sealing damper will keep cold drafts as well as unwanted weather outdoors. A significant amount of airflow can leak in through the chimney from the outside, making your home really feel colder in the winter season. This can quickly add up to hundreds of dollars each year in additional home heating expenses.

Firebox Repair

The firebox is the area inside the fireplace where the fire burns. This portion of of the fireplace can sometimes need repair work. Firebox tuckpointing is a process that gets rid of old mortar joints. The surface between the joints is cleaned up, and then the old joints are loaded with new cement. Fractured or loosened bricks can additionally be fixed.

Refractory Panel Repair.

Prefabricated fire places include refractory panels. These panels are fixed by cutting and sizing replacement panels, fitting them together and mounting them.
